In 2015, Marie Shanley almost took her life for the first time. After the incident, she promised herself that if she ever felt better, she would help make sure that no one ever felt as alone and uninformed as she did in those moments. In 2017, she created Mxiety, a live talk show around mental health education, along with a website dedicated to gathering reliable resources and sharing her story in an informed way. This book is a compilation of essays that have been published on Mxiety.com, featured on Medium, The Mighty, TakeThis.org, Yahoo News and more.
